I definitely agree that Millennium sucks if you are playing games straight up. There are plenty of other books out there that are better. However, if you like to play teasers, they are the best around. For example, in a 4 team 13 point teaser in football, they offer the best odds out of any book out there. You only lay -120, plus ties don't lose. Also, you can combine college and pro, and totals as well. Plus, you can keep the teaser open for 7 days. The only book that comes close to these guys as far as teasers go, is 5Dimes. But with them, ties lose, and they don't let you keep the bet open. So for teasers ONLY, millennium is the way to go.
